本文目录导读:
随着云计算技术的快速发展,机房已经成为了企业和个人进行数据存储和计算的重要场所,在这个过程中,评测编程专家的角色变得越来越重要,他们负责确保云计算环境的稳定性、安全性和高效性,为企业和个人提供优质的云计算服务,本文将探讨评测编程专家在机房云计算圈子中的角色及其面临的挑战。
评测编程专家的角色
1、设计和优化云计算架构
评测编程专家需要具备深厚的编程功底,能够根据客户的需求和业务场景,设计出高效、稳定、安全的云计算架构,这包括选择合适的云计算平台(如AWS、Azure、阿里云等),搭建虚拟化环境,部署容器技术(如Docker、Kubernetes等),以及配置负载均衡、缓存、数据库等组件。
2、编写自动化测试脚本
为了确保云计算环境的质量,评测编程专家需要编写自动化测试脚本,对各个环节进行持续集成和持续部署(CI/CD),这包括对基础设施层的性能、可用性、容错性进行测试;对应用层的兼容性、安全性、可扩展性进行测试;以及对监控层的报警、日志、报表等进行测试。
3、分析和解决故障问题
在实际运行过程中,云计算环境可能会出现各种故障问题,如性能瓶颈、资源不足、安全漏洞等,评测编程专家需要具备敏锐的洞察力和高效的解决问题能力,通过分析日志、监控数据等信息,快速定位问题原因,并采取相应的措施进行修复。
4、提供技术支持和培训服务
评测编程专家需要为用户提供技术支持和培训服务,帮助用户更好地使用云计算服务,这包括解答用户的技术疑问,提供技术咨询方案;组织技术培训课程,提高用户的技术水平;以及协助用户进行项目迁移、升级等工作。
评测编程专家面临的挑战
1、不断更新的技术知识
云计算技术日新月异,评测编程专家需要不断学习新的技术知识,以适应行业的发展,这包括学习新的云计算平台、编程语言、框架、工具等;关注业界的最新动态和技术趋势;参加各种技术交流活动,拓展自己的视野。
2、复杂的系统架构和业务逻辑
云计算环境通常包含多个层次的组件和服务,如基础设施层、平台层、应用层等,这些组件和服务之间可能存在复杂的依赖关系和业务逻辑,评测编程专家需要具备较强的架构设计和抽象能力,以便更好地理解和维护这些系统。
3、高度的责任感和紧迫感
云计算环境的安全性和稳定性对于企业和个人来说至关重要,评测编程专家需要具备强烈的责任感和紧迫感,时刻关注系统的运行状况,确保在第一时间发现并解决潜在的风险。
4、与多方利益相关者的沟通协作
评测编程专家需要与企业内部的开发团队、运维团队;与其他云服务提供商;以及最终的用户等多种利益相关者进行沟通协作,这要求评测编程专家具备良好的沟通能力和团队协作精神,以便更好地完成工作任务。
评测编程专家在机房云计算圈子中扮演着举足轻重的角色,他们需要具备丰富的技术知识和实践经验,以确保云计算环境的高质量运行,评测编程专家还需要不断应对各种挑战,提升自己的综合素质,为企业和个人提供更优质的云计算服务。